Official proceedings . e placein the engine cylinder, are to be at once appreciated : (a ) heat isimparted to water : ( b ) heat of vaporization supplied ; ( c ) adia-matic expansion occurs ( without taking or giving up heat andconsequently a vertical line) ; (d) heat discharged to atmosphere,reciver or condenser. The theoretical effect of changes in operating conditionscan be observed directly. It will be seen that great variations ininitial pressure and temperature conditions add or deduct a rela-tively small amount of available energy. On the other hand,small difference at the exhaust end becomes of great the same time, when high vacua are considered, the workingtemperature must be very low. This diagram also shows very prominently the energy avail-able in steam above and below atmosphere. It has been demon-strated that the turbine in this low pressure range is very ef-ficient and it is now being extensively used as a low pressure orexhaust steam turbine.
